M E M O R A N D U M O P I N I O N
This is an appeal from a judgment signed March 8, 2006. The clerk=s record was filed on November 9, 2006. No reporter=s record was taken. No brief was filed.
On January 4, 2007, this Court issued an order stating that unless appellant submitted his brief, together with a motion reasonably explaining why the brief was late, on or before February 5, 2007, the Court would dismiss the appeal for want of prosecution. See Tex. R. App. P. 42.3(b).
Appellant filed no response.
Accordingly, the appeal is ordered dismissed.
